The new technical of ultrasonic exploration of this project purpose to validate the measurement of cerebral pulsatility by a new way called "Fast Cerebral Pulsatility Imaging" (FCPI).This will somehow determine the natural history of cerebral pulsatility during development adult to old age

Main objective
Phase 1:
-Study the in-vivo development of ultrasonic method in terms of quality of the acquisitions and intra-operator reproducibility.
Study the ease of positioning in relation to MRI and fusion of MRI and FCPI data via the neuro-navigation system
Phase 2:
-Study the variability of cerebral pulsatility of measured by "Fast Cerebral Pulsatility Imaging" or FCPI with age.

We hypothesize that the variables describing the FCPI will decrease with age. The primary outcome measures will be the maximum amplitude and the average amplitude of cerebral movements measured in µm in planes chosen previously (for example plan of Circle of Willis and a plane including the dorsolateral area of prefrontal cortex).
